White Sox “Unlikely” To Move Luis Robert Jr. By Trade Deadline

While the White Sox have actually been among the main sellers in the due date market, among their leading trade prospects doesn’t seem going anywhere, as press reporter Francys Romero (X link) speaks with sources that Luis Robert Jr. is “unlikely” to be on the relocation at this moment.  MLB.com’s Scott Merkin concurs, therefore while an all of a sudden huge trade deal may alter things before tomorrow’s 5pm CT due date, chances are Robert will still remain in a White Sox uniform on July 31.

Robert missed out on about 2 months this season due to a hip flexor pressure, and is striking .201/.242/.440 with 12 homers and 13 takes over 220 plate looks getting in today’s action.  With simply a 99 wRC+ to reveal for his production, Robert isn’t precisely placing on a program for possible suitors, so it isn’t unexpected that the White Sox may wish to hold back up until the offseason to reignite any trade talks.  If Robert go back to his 2023 kind over the season’s last 2 months, it will do a lot to re-establish his trade worth and to assist Chicago’s opportunities at discovering an appropriate return.

Signed to a six-year, $50MM agreement before his MLB profession even started, Robert is still something of an unverified amount as he approaches his 27th birthday, as injuries have actually restricted his complete capacity.  Playing in 145 video games last season, Robert struck .264/.315/.542 with 38 homers and ended up 12th in AL MVP ballot, which offered proof that Robert can be an elite gamer when healthy.  A more severe hip flexor problem in 2021 and after that a range of injuries in 2022 minimal him to 166 video games over those 2 seasons, though he still handled a .307/.344/.486 slash line and 25 crowning achievement in 697 PA, generally providing the equivalent of one remarkable complete season.

Beyond Robert’s production on the field, his legal control contributes to his worth as a trade chip.  He is owed $15MM in 2025, and the White Sox then hold $20MM club choices on his services for both 2026 and 2027.  This is rather a sensible cost for a gamer with a super star ceiling, and hence the Sox might include for a big trade plan to additional help their restoring efforts.

Given the possible length of Robert’s offer, the White Sox might even still see him as a factor to their next winning group, if they feel they’re beginning to gain ground on a restored lineup.  Of course, that would need a great deal of development in quite brief order from a 27-81 group that is threatening to provide among baseball’s worst-ever seasons, so it may look like a long shot if the Sox have the ability to get on track before Robert’s time with the club is over.
